Weather provides a wide variety of stimuli for our senses. The
sound of thunder and gales, the smell of damp soil at the start of
a summer thunderstorm are but temporary phenomena while the visual
panorama of the changing sky that provides a more revealing insight
into the workings of the dynamic atmosphere. Understanding Weather
shows how it is possible to understand weather and climate by
combining our ability to observe weather systems from the earth's
surface with visualisation from above - notably by means of
satellite imagery. This fusion of human observation with the
contrasting capabilities of remote sensing gives us a new
perspective for exploring the three dimensional atmosphere. Remote
sensing imagery and real-time weather information are now widely
available through the internet, allowing the reader to relate the
case studies to today's weather situation. As with all sciences,
understanding starts with careful observation. This books aims to
show that it is possible to analyse global weather systems through
a visual approach rather than the traditional use of mathematics
and physics. After examining the interaction of atmospheric heat,
moisture and motion in a non-technical style, the contrasting but
complementary techniques of weather observation from 'below' and
'above' are compared. The world's climates are then surveyed with
key weather features illustrated by satellite imagery, highlighting
the way in which weather events may develop into atmospheric
hazards.

Global climate and the effects of global warming are commanding
unprecendented interest as climates grow more dynamic and
changeable. How does global warming change patterns of climate? Why
is the weather and climate of the British Isles so variable?
Regional Climates of the British Isles presents a comprehensive
survey of the diverse climate of the British Isles. Examining the
ways in which regional climates evolve from the interplay of
meteorological conditions and geography of the British Isles,
leading climatologists provide detailed explanations of the
climatic characteristics of 11 regions of the British Isles.
Climatic distinctiveness and local weather contrasts are described
for each region, together with a summary of climatic data from 1961
to the present. Reviewing the history and causes of climatic change
and evaluating regional models, Regional Climates of the British
Isles offers an analysis of climatic variations. Examining future
climatic change and its likely consequences, the authors
acknowledge the need for regionally diverse responses to the
greenhouse effect.
